The Russian authorities have used a rather direct message to encourage drivers to slow down. Two female models were paid to stand by the roadside in the Nizhniy Novgorod area, east of Moscow, holding up signs bearing road safety messages. This was not the only thing they were baring as the women were topless and wearing nothing but underwear and footwear. The move was supported by the local police as part of a road safety programme intended to reduce speeding. It was reported as a success by the local authorities. It is not the first time a somewhat unusual speed control method has been used in Russia. Female police officers in Kalingrad dressed as angels to stand by the roadside in a bid to reduce crashes caused by drink driving.
